Manually Operated PTFE Clamp Valves

  • Fully closed: provide bubble-tight shut off
  • Fully opened: high flow rate and such minimal pressure drop that they become virtually an extension of the pipe itself.
  • Manual positioning in an intermediate position for easy throttling.
  • Low coefficient of friction of the PTFE tube element outperforms most other valves in many corrosive slurry applications.
  • Readily repaired with standard replacement kits, available at a fraction of the cost of a new valve.
  • "A" kits consists of all components of a PTFE clamp valve, factory assembled and tested, except the body halves, body bolts, hand-wheel and shear pins. A Clamp Valve can be rebuilt with an "A" kit in a matter of minutes.
  • More economical "B" kits contain the PTFE tube element, PTFE reinforcing jacket, teardrop shaped inserts, radius clamps and lift forks, all preassembled, ready for installation in the yoke and compressor. Also furnished are lift forks studs, links, link pins and retaining clips.
